Junior Gardening Program: Planting in the Garden June 1st from 5:30 to 6:30 PM

A summer series gardening program for kids of all ages is being offered by the Growing Ester’s Biodiversity (GEB). We will meet the 1st Thursday of the month from 5:30-6:30 throughout the summer. Topics will include garden planning, starting & saving seeds and garden prep, planting & maintenance.
On the 1st Thursday in June we will plant the JTEL garden, located on the grounds of the John Trigg Ester Library Clausen Cabin, located at 3629 Main Street in beautiful downtown Ester.
